Product Description

Manufacturer's Description

Recreate your favourite scenes from the Disney Pixar film with this Search & Protect EVE Deluxe Action Figure. Modelled on WALL-E's new best friend, this figure is packed with great features. Press her head to change Search & Protect EVE's eye expressions or use the button to open up her storage compartment. This Deluxe Action Figure also comes with a range of accessories including: a snap-in laser blaster arm, plant in a boot, light bulb and exploding boulder.With mankind having abandoned the planet, WALL-E (short for Waste Allocation Lifter Earth-Class) is the last robot on Earth. He has spent hundreds of lonely years doing what he was built to do--tidy up! Then he discovers a new purpose in life (besides collecting knick-knacks) when he meets a sleek search robot named EVE and follows her on an amazing journey across the universe.Based on the character from the Disney Pixar film, Search & Protect EVE is suitable for those aged 4 years and over.

Couldn't wait to get Eve and Wall-E toys after seeing the movie - boy, are we disappointed! This toy features 6 different eye expressions that change when her head is pressed. We got through one round of eye changes when it stopped working. Now she's stuck on the same expression no matter how much we press her head (and we were not rough at all!). Also, Eve comes with a little stand - a plastic arm is supposed to pop into a hole in the back of Eve. It simply doesn't work, no matter how we try to get her to fasten in.

A different reviewer mentions that the door to her compartment didn't work for him. It did work for us. Still, it seems like there are a lot of different features, any of which may or may not work. If I could go back in time, I'd buy a simpler (and cheaper) Eve, with fewer cracked bells and broken whistles.

It may have been just our, but on the one we purchased the left door on Eve's vegetation compartment wouldn't stay closed. Since it was the last one, I opted to try to fix it and managed to do so. A little bit more plastic reinforcing the door's arm would have prevented the issue. Even so, a small wedge of plastic and some super glue addressed the issue so that you'd never know there was a problem. Again, it may be a fluke issue, but the fact that the item is packaged with the left door opened makes me think that it may be likely to affect others.
